How to Prepare for Campus Placement in 2025: A Complete Guide
Campus placements are a significant milestone in every student’s life, marking the transition from academic pursuits to the professional world. In 2025, with the ever-evolving recruitment landscape and technological advancements, the process has become more dynamic than ever. Companies now emphasize not just technical knowledge but also problem-solving abilities, communication skills, and adaptability to modern work environments. This guide will cover How to Prepare for Campus Placement in 2025 which you need to know about preparing for campus placements in 2025, helping you maximize your chances of landing your dream job.
Table of Contents:
-
- Understanding the Campus Placement Process
- Key Skills Employers Look For in 2025
- Building a Strong Resume
- Preparation for Aptitude Tests
- Mastering Group Discussions
- Excelling in Technical Interviews
- Cracking HR Interviews
- Importance of Internships and Projects
- Soft Skills: A Game-Changer
- Keeping Up with Industry Trends
- Leveraging Online Platforms
- Frequently Asked Questions

1. Understanding the Campus Placement Process
The campus placement process typically follows a structured flow:
- Pre-placement talks: Companies visit campuses to introduce themselves, explain their job roles, and discuss career growth opportunities.
- Eligibility criteria: Each company sets its own criteria, typically including a minimum CGPA, relevant coursework, and sometimes specific technical skills.
- Aptitude tests: These test your problem-solving, quantitative, and reasoning abilities.
- Group discussions (GD): For many non-technical roles, group discussions are used to evaluate communication and leadership skills.
- Technical interviews: These assess your knowledge of core subjects, programming, and problem-solving skills.
- HR interviews: Focus on cultural fit, communication, and your alignment with the company’s values.
Understanding this process is the first step toward a well-structured preparation plan for How to Prepare for Campus Placement in 2025.
2. Key Skills Employers Look For in 2025
Employers in 2025 are seeking candidates with a balanced skill set that combines technical prowess with adaptability to new-age demands. Key skills include:
- Problem-solving abilities: Companies emphasize logical reasoning, critical thinking, and your ability to solve real-world problems efficiently.
- Technical knowledge: Depending on your field, you need to be proficient in programming languages (like Python, Java, C++), data structures, algorithms, and other domain-specific skills.
- Soft skills: Communication, teamwork, and leadership are as important as technical skills.
- Adaptability: Being open to learning new technologies and adapting to remote/hybrid work setups is crucial.
- Time management: Multitasking between studies, projects, and preparation will be key to managing the demands of placements.
3. Building a Strong Resume
Your resume is the first impression you make on recruiters. In 2025, a standard, one-page resume packed with relevant information and clear formatting is expected. Here are tips for building a strong resume:
- Highlight your key projects and internships: Recruiters want to see real-world applications of your skills.
- Quantify your achievements: Instead of stating, “Developed a web app,” say, “Developed a web app that increased user engagement by 30%.”
- Include keywords: Tailor your resume to the job descriptions you’re applying for. Use keywords related to the role (like ‘data structures,’ ‘cloud computing,’ or ‘machine learning’) to get through automated resume screening tools.
- Show leadership and teamwork skills: List extracurricular activities or group projects where you took a leadership role or worked as part of a team.
- Keep it error-free: A typo-free resume shows attention to detail and professionalism.
Use tools like the Geeksprep Resume Score Checker to evaluate and improve your resume before sending it to recruiters.
Check this out – Perfect tech resume For software engineers
4. Preparation for Aptitude Tests
Aptitude tests are often the first hurdle in the campus placement process. They assess your logical reasoning, quantitative aptitude, and verbal ability. Here’s how you can prepare:
- Quantitative aptitude: Practice arithmetic, algebra, geometry, and number theory. Books like “Quantitative Aptitude for Competitive Exams” by R.S. Aggarwal are great resources.
- Logical reasoning: Focus on puzzles, pattern recognition, and logical deductions. Websites like IndiaBix and apps like Pocket Aptitude provide practice questions.
- Verbal ability: This section tests your English grammar, comprehension, and vocabulary. Reading newspapers, especially the editorial sections, and solving verbal reasoning questions can help.
Set a daily practice routine to gradually improve your speed and accuracy.
5. Mastering Group Discussions (GD)
Group discussions test your communication, leadership, and ability to work as a team. Here’s how to master GDs:
- Stay updated with current affairs: In 2025, recruiters expect candidates to be aware of recent global and industry trends. Reading tech news from reliable sources like Geeksprep Tech News will keep you informed.
- Develop your communication skills: Practice speaking clearly, concisely, and confidently. Try engaging in discussions with peers or join a public speaking group.
- Be a good listener: In a GD, listening is as important as speaking. Acknowledge others’ points and build on them to show that you can work in a team.
- Maintain a calm demeanor: Group discussions can get intense. Stay calm, and focus on contributing meaningful points rather than being overly aggressive.
6. Excelling in Technical Interviews
Technical interviews assess your problem-solving skills, knowledge of core subjects, and ability to code under pressure. Preparation strategies include:
- Brush up on fundamentals: For software roles, review data structures, algorithms, object-oriented programming, operating systems, databases, and computer networks.
- Practice coding: Platforms like LeetCode, Codeforces, and Geeksprep’s Coding Interview Preparation are perfect for practicing coding problems.
- Mock interviews: Participate in mock technical interviews to simulate the interview environment and gain feedback on your performance.
- Learn to explain your thought process: During interviews, it’s essential to explain how you approach a problem. Recruiters want to see your problem-solving methodology, not just the final solution.
Keep practicing, as technical rounds can often involve multiple questions across varying difficulty levels.
7. Cracking HR Interviews
While technical interviews focus on your skills, HR interviews gauge your cultural fit, communication skills, and motivation. Here’s how to approach them:
- Prepare for common questions: Questions like “Tell me about yourself,” “What are your strengths and weaknesses?” and “Why do you want to work here?” are commonly asked. Be genuine, and tailor your answers to reflect your experience.
- Research the company: Show that you’re genuinely interested in the company by understanding their products, services, values, and recent news.
- Be prepared to discuss your resume: HR may ask you to elaborate on the projects, internships, or leadership roles mentioned in your resume. Be ready to explain how each experience developed your skills.
- Stay calm and confident: HR interviews often test how well you can maintain composure in stressful situations.
8. Importance of Internships and Projects
In 2025, practical experience in the form of internships and projects will carry significant weight during campus placements. Here’s how you can make the most of these experiences:
- Choose relevant internships: An internship in a field related to your desired job can provide hands-on experience and demonstrate your skills to recruiters.
- Work on personal projects: Building personal projects showcases initiative and self-motivation. Open-source contributions are also a plus.
- Highlight learnings and outcomes: Whether it’s an internship or a project, always mention what you learned and the tangible results.
Projects and internships often give you an edge in technical interviews, where practical knowledge and problem-solving skills are tested.
Check this out – Top Side Projects for Software engineers
9. Soft Skills: A Game-Changer
In 2025, soft skills will be just as important as technical skills for landing a job. Employers seek candidates who can:
- Communicate effectively: Clear and concise communication is essential for teamwork and collaboration.
- Work in teams: Many roles require cross-functional collaboration, so the ability to work well with others is crucial.
- Demonstrate leadership: Even if you’re not in a leadership role, showing initiative and taking responsibility can set you apart.
- Adaptability: Being open to learning new skills and adapting to the changing work environment (like hybrid or remote setups) is highly valued.
You can develop these skills by participating in extracurricular activities, leading projects, or attending workshops.
10. Keeping Up with Industry Trends
Staying updated on industry trends is vital for placements in 2025. Here are a few emerging trends:
- Artificial Intelligence (AI) and Machine Learning (ML): Many companies are looking for candidates skilled in AI/ML, data science, and automation.
- Cloud Computing: As more companies move to the cloud, skills in platforms like AWS, Azure, and Google Cloud are in demand.
- Cybersecurity: With increasing cyber threats, having a basic understanding of cybersecurity can give you an edge.
- Remote work skills: Adaptability to remote work, proficiency in virtual collaboration tools, and time management in a hybrid work setup are becoming crucial.
check this out – Free Coding Courses – Get those skills up for free! 🔥
11. Leveraging Online Platforms
In 2025, leveraging online platforms will be crucial to your campus placement preparation. Here’s how you can use them:
LinkedIn: Keep your LinkedIn profile updated. Engage with relevant posts, connect with industry professionals, and followcompanies you’re interested in. LinkedIn can also be a great tool for researching potential employers and staying updated on job opportunities.
- GitHub: For software engineering students, having an active GitHub profile with regularly updated projects is essential. Make sure your code is well-documented, organized, and includes various projects that showcase your skills.
- Online learning platforms: Websites like Coursera, edX, Udemy, and platforms like Geeksprep can help you gain new skills and certifications. For fields like data science, AI, or web development, obtaining certifications can give you an edge.
- Coding platforms: Participate regularly on coding platforms like HackerRank, CodeChef, and LeetCode. Consistent performance and solving competitive problems will improve your coding skills and prepare you for placement exams.
- Job portals: Platforms like Geeksprep’s Daily Tech Jobs or others like Naukri, Indeed, and LinkedIn can help you stay updated on placement opportunities, internships, and full-time roles.
12. Frequently Asked Questions (FAQs)
Q1: How early should I start preparing for campus placements?
A: Ideally, start preparing 6-12 months before the placement season begins. This gives you enough time to improve your technical skills, build your resume, and practice aptitude tests and interview questions.
Q2: How important are CGPA and grades for campus placements in 2025?
A: While a decent CGPA (generally above 7 or 7.5) is often a prerequisite for sitting in placements, it’s not the sole deciding factor. Many companies focus more on your practical skills, problem-solving abilities, and overall profile.
Q3: How can I improve my chances if my CGPA is low?
A: If your CGPA is below the required threshold, focus on building a strong portfolio of projects, internships, and certifications. Showcasing real-world applications of your knowledge can offset a lower academic score.
Q4: Are mock interviews and coding challenges necessary?
A: Absolutely. Mock interviews help you understand the typical interview flow, gain confidence, and identify areas where you need improvement. Coding challenges on platforms like LeetCode or Geeksprep will help you become comfortable with the problem-solving process under time constraints.
Q5: What is the role of soft skills in campus placements?
A: Soft skills, such as communication, teamwork, adaptability, and leadership, are highly valued by recruiters. Many companies evaluate candidates based on their cultural fit and how well they can collaborate in a team environment, in addition to technical expertise.
Q6: How can I stay updated with the latest industry trends?
A: Follow tech news platforms, blogs, and websites like Geeksprep Tech News. Also, attend webinars, workshops, and conferences related to your field to learn from experts.
Q7: How important is internship experience in landing a job?
A: In 2025, internships are highly important as they provide practical experience, give you a chance to apply your academic knowledge in real-world scenarios, and make your resume stand out to recruiters.
Conclusion
How to Prepare for Campus Placement in 2025 requires a blend of technical expertise, soft skills, and industry awareness. Start by understanding the placement process, then focus on building a strong resume, enhancing your technical and soft skills, and practicing for interviews. Staying updated with the latest industry trends and building an online presence on platforms like LinkedIn, GitHub, and coding websites will also significantly boost your chances of securing your dream job.
Consistency is key—practice coding regularly, take mock interviews, and refine your resume and communication skills. With the right preparation and mindset, you can confidently walk into your campus placement season and emerge successfully. Best of luck with your journey toward a fulfilling career!
🚀 Explore Software Engineering Opportunities:
Looking for your next career move? Check out our exclusive Jobs Board for the latest opportunities in software engineering.
💼 Explore Opportunities:
🎯 Interview Preparation:
🎓 Free Learning Resources:
Stay updated with the latest opportunities and prepare for your dream job with us!